Transaction 68e567ce46d27441fd563d752c230de60d42316e0189f77739aff968774e8487
1 Input
2 Outputs
- 68e567ce46d27441fd563d752c230de60d42316e0189f77739aff968774e8487:0
- 68e567ce46d27441fd563d752c230de60d42316e0189f77739aff968774e8487:1
value 36293411
address 1C5bg3A2ycfn4hYhLMVMBvMbdq6LCdGFhi
value 4209398
address 153c5nf7k3BmtRgDYtPGrwTC8FCexXkrpB